Without this, completion > + * callbacks that wait for other requests using a nested event loop > + * would hang forever. > + */ > + qemu_bh_schedule(s->completion_bh); > + > + while (!io_uring_peek_cqe(&s->ring, &cqes)) { > + io_uring_cqe_seen(&s->ring, cqes); The kernel may overwrite the cqe once we've marked it seen. Therefore the cqe must only be marked seen after the last access to it. This is analogous to a use-after-free bug: we're not allowed to access fields of an object after it has been freed. The place to do so is... > + > + LuringAIOCB *luringcb = io_uring_cqe_get_data(cqes); > + luringcb->ret = io_cqe_ret(cqes); ...here: io_uring_cqe_seen(&s->ring, cqes); cqes = NULL; /* returned to ring, don't access it anymore */ > + if (luringcb->co) { > + /* > + * If the coroutine is already entered it must be in ioq_submit() > + * and will notice luringcb->ret has been filled in when it > + * eventually runs later. Coroutines cannot be entered recursively > + * so avoid doing that! > + */ > + if (!qemu_coroutine_entered(luringcb->co)) { > + aio_co_wake(luringcb->co); > + } > + } else { > + luringcb->common.cb(luringcb->common.opaque, luringcb->ret); > + qemu_aio_unref(luringcb); > + } > + /* Change counters one-by-one because we can be nested. */ > + s->io_q.in_flight--; This counter must be decremented before invoking luringcb's callback. That way the nested event loop doesn't consider this completed request in flight anymore. > +static void ioq_submit(LuringState *s) > +{ > + int ret; > + LuringAIOCB *luringcb, *luringcb_next; > + > + while(!s->io_q.in_queue) { Should this be while (s->io_q.in_queue > 0)? > + QSIMPLEQ_FOREACH_SAFE(luringcb, &s->io_q.sq_overflow, next, > + luringcb_next) { > + struct io_uring_sqe *sqes = io_uring_get_sqe(&s->ring); > + if (!sqes) { > + break; > + } > + /* Prep sqe for submission */ > + *sqes = luringcb->sqeq; > + io_uring_sqe_set_data(sqes, luringcb); This is unnecessary, the data field has already been set in luring_do_submit() and copied to *sqes in the previous line. > +BlockAIOCB *luring_submit(BlockDriverState *bs, LuringState *s, int fd, > + int64_t sector_num, QEMUIOVector *qiov, BlockCompletionFunc *cb, > + void *opaque, int type) > +{ > + LuringAIOCB *luringcb; > + off_t offset = sector_num * BDRV_SECTOR_SIZE; > + int ret; > + > + luringcb = qemu_aio_get(&luring_aiocb_info, bs, cb, opaque); > + luringcb->ret = -EINPROGRESS; luringcb isn't zeroed by qemu_aio_get(). luringcb->co must be explicitly set to NULL to prevent undefined behavior in qemu_luring_process_completions() (uninitialized memory access). luring->co = NULL; By the way, this bug originates from linux-aio.c.
